Transaction 1bbcd454a8dd194b0af60ffb37cb72f8a2a08a3457891810368c7125c54fb108
1 Input
1 Output
-
1bbcd454a8dd194b0af60ffb37cb72f8a2a08a3457891810368c7125c54fb108:0
- value
- 25286
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 105f23e719d8fb7bfcbd3b403a4e54c040bbf9ed2345c436ecd20179d81ca039
- address
- bc1pzp0j8ecemrahhl9a8dqr5nj5cpqth70dydzugdhv6gqhnkqu5quse4krlu